Comprehending Bedside Cribs with Wheels
A bedside crib with wheels is a portable sleeping solution created to be positioned surrounding to the parents' bed. This design enables parents to have their baby close by throughout the night while keeping a separate sleeping space. The wheels supply mobility, allowing parents to easily move the crib from room to room or change its position for optimal access.
Secret Features of Bedside Cribs with Wheels
Feature | Description |
---|---|
Adjustable Height | Most designs permit parents to adjust the crib's height to match the level of their bed. This feature makes it simpler to reach the baby without straining. |
Wheels | The addition of wheels helps with easy motion, enabling parents to rearrange the crib as required. Locking wheels are often included for safety. |
Breathable Mesh Sides | Many bedside cribs include mesh sides for enhanced ventilation and visibility, promoting air flow and enabling parents to see their baby without needing to lean over. |
Compact Design | Bedside cribs are typically developed to be space-efficient, making them ideal for smaller bed rooms and homes. |
Safe Sleep Environment | They usually meet safety standards, providing a different and protected sleeping area for the baby, decreasing the risk of suffocation or falls. |
Benefits of Using Bedside Cribs with Wheels
- Ease of access: One of the most significant benefits of bedside cribs with wheels is the ease of access. Parents can take care of their baby's requirements quickly, whether it's diaper changes or relaxing them back to sleep.
- Convenience: The capability to move the crib quickly between rooms enhances versatility. Parents can set it up in the living room throughout the day and move it back to the bed room in the evening, preserving the baby's close proximity.
- Improved Sleep Quality: Having the baby within arm's reach can result in enhanced sleep quality for both parents and infants. It permits quicker reaction times to the baby's requirements, which can lower weeping and the need for comprehensive nighttime awakening.
- Bonding Time: Being able to see and reach the baby easily fosters a more powerful psychological bond. Parents can take part in relaxing activities such as mild touch, calming noises, or soft talking without needing to get out of bed.
- Versatile Use: Many bedside cribs can convert into playpens or travel cribs, making them a deserving financial investment. They provide adaptability that extends beyond nighttime use.
Considerations When Choosing a Bedside Crib
When picking the best bedside crib with wheels, parents ought to think about the list below elements:
- Safety Standards: Ensure the crib adheres to existing security guidelines and has certifications from acknowledged companies.
- Weight Limit: Check the weight restricts to make sure that the crib is appropriate for the baby's growth, ensuring long-lasting use.
- Alleviate of Assembly: Look for models that are easy to put together and dismantle for benefit, especially if they require to be moved regularly.
- Product Quality: Choose cribs made from safe and durable products that are devoid of harmful chemicals to offer the most safe environment for the baby.
